PROGRAM OF SUNDAY, OCTOBER 9TH-HOLIDAY PROGRAM #3-YOM KIPPUR

Bird Of Hope-Mordechai Ben David-1979

Zochreinu L’Chayim-Cantor Sholom Katz-1954

Shema Koleinu-Jan Peerce-1966

Avinu Malkeinu-Bonei Yerushalayim Trio-1976

Ya’aleh-Cantor Moishe Oysher with Florence Nadel, soprano soloist-1954

V’af Hu Hoyo Miscavein-Cantors Yaakov Motzen and Ben Zion Miller-1993

Yom Kippur-Ray Middleton-1954

Unesaneh Tokef-Cantor Meir Finklestein-2010

B’Rosh Hashanah-Cantor Samuel Malavsky and Family Choir-1947

Ki Hinei Kachomer-Lev V’Nefesh-1990

Sarfei Maloh-Cantor Leibele Waldman-1960

Al Chet-Cantor Samuel Malavsky and Family Choir-1948

Kol Nidre-Richard Tucker-1945
